Overview/Description
Security is paramount for connected applications, and this is never more true than in the cloud. Amazon provides comprehensive advice and information about their services and how to protect and harden them. And this course guides you through that information. Data at rest and data in transit are secured systematically, service-by-service. This course is one in a series of Skillsoft courses that cover the objectives for the Amazon certification AWS Certified Solutions Architect - Professional.

Lesson Objectives Advanced Architecting on Amazon Web Services: Security Architecture
start the course
define and categorize assets on Amazon Web Services as part of an information security management system
design an information security management system for Amazon Web Services
describe security considerations for accounts and identities on Amazon Web Services
describe security considerations for identity federation on Amazon Web Services
describe security considerations for managing access to Elastic Compute Cloud instances on Amazon Web Services
describe the shared responsibility model on Amazon Web Services
describe infrastructure services in the context of the shared responsibility model on Amazon Web Services
describe container services in the context of the shared responsibility model on Amazon Web Services
describe abstracted services in the context of the shared responsibility model on Amazon Web Services
describe security considerations for managing encryption keys on Amazon Web Services
describe risks to data at rest in Amazon Web Services
describe mitigation steps for protecting data at rest on Amazon Web Services' Simple Storage Service
describe mitigation steps for protecting data at rest on Amazon Web Services' Elastic Block Store
describe mitigation steps for protecting data at rest on Amazon Web Services' Relational Database Service
describe mitigation steps for protecting data at rest on Amazon Web Services' Glacier
describe mitigation steps for protecting data at rest on Amazon Web Services' Elastic MapReduce
describe considerations for decommissioning data on Amazon Web Services
describe risks to data in transit on Amazon Web Services
describe steps for protecting Amazon Web Services' administration traffic
describe mitigation steps for protecting data in transit to Amazon Web Services' Simple Storage Service and Relational Database Service
describe mitigation steps for protecting data in transit to Amazon Web Services' Elastic MapReduce
describe steps for mitigating compromise and abuse of systems on Amazon Web Services
describe network security implementation with Amazon Web Services' Virtual Private Cloud
describe security zoning and segmentation for security on Amazon Web Services
describe mitigation steps for securing systems peripheral to Amazon Web Services
describe a layered approach to security defense for Amazon Web Services
describe a security approach for an application with a given set of services on Amazon Web Services
